Pennsauken, NJ Man Found Guilty of Sexually Assaulting 9-Year-Old
A 76-year-old man from Pennsauken, New Jersey has been convicted of repeatedly sexually assault a child.
Joseph Jackson was arrested in early 2019 accused of assaulting a 9-year-old girl at his home in Pennsauken between the months of April and December in 2018.
Separate incidents involving Jackson and the same child also reportedly occurred somewhere in Riverton, New Jersey in November and December that same year, according to Camden County Prosecutor's Office.

Jackson was charged with two counts of second-degree sexual assault involving a victim under the age of 13 and two counts of second-degree endangering the welfare of a child.
On Friday, June 28th, following a trial in Camden County Superior Court, a jury of his peers found Jospeh Jackson guilty on all charges.
Jackson is scheduled to be sentenced for his crimes on December 6th, Patch.com reports. There's no word on how much time he'll face spending behind bars.
